A prominent retail brand based in Central London is seeking a Qualified Management Accountant. This hybrid role requires strong Excel skills and prior retail experience.

Responsibilities include:

  • Month-end reporting
  • Cost analysis
  • Partnering with various teams

The ideal candidate is detail-oriented and capable of working independently. This position offers excellent exposure to senior stakeholders in a fast-paced environment.
